Samsung Gear 2 smartwatch

Quick Specs

The Samsung Gear S2 sports a circular watch face design and the interesting bit is its 1.2-inch ‘full circle’ design. This circular dial allows you to navigate and interact with the watch. The 360 x 360 pixel Super AMOLED display gives a 302ppi pixel density. The display will be protected by Corning Gorilla Glass 3.

The smartwatch is powered by a Samsung Exynos 3250 chipset which houses a dual-core processor clocked at 1GHz which is paired with 512MB of RAM and 4GB of internal storage. Running on the Tizen OS, the Gear S2 comes in three variants – Gear S2, Gear S2 Classic and Gear S2 3G which has a different chipset powering it that offers 3G connectivity.
